Output 039459e921b811915bad76697bebd40d1855b7333226839d4fa2120f9a874e36:1

value
26859180
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41e729a17683dc44a2a13f8185d350c20d6a6d69 OP_EQUALVERIFY OP_CHECKSIG
address
171TqvuU6GHRtWhjTrQzg9sfJm5ALsh3pc
transaction
039459e921b811915bad76697bebd40d1855b7333226839d4fa2120f9a874e36
spent
true